Ikaite Mineral Data + |
General Ikaite Information |
|||
| CaCO3·6(H2O) | |||
| Molecular Weight = 208.18 gm | |||
| Calcium 19.25 % Ca 26.94 % CaO | |||
| Hydrogen 5.81 % H 51.92 % H2O | |||
| Carbon 5.77 % C 21.14 % CO2 | |||
| Oxygen 69.17 % O | |||
| ______ ______ | |||
| 100.00 % 100.00 % = TOTAL OXIDE | |||
| Ca(CO3)·6(H2O) | |||
| In cold, saline marine waters where the formation of calcite is inhibited. Decomposes into water and calcite above 8 deg. C. | |||
| Approved IMA 1963 | |||
| Ika Fjord, Ivigtut, Greenland. Link to MinDat.org Location Data. | |||
| After its locality. | |||
| Fundylite (calcite pseudomorphs) | |||
| Glendonite (calcite pseudomorphs) | |||
| ICSD 31305 | |||
| Jarrowite (calcite pseudomorphs) | |||
| PDF 37-416 | |||
| Thinolite (calcite pseudomorphs) | |||

Ikaite Crystallography |
|||
| a:b:c =1.0777:1:1.339 | |||
| a = 8.87, b = 8.23, c = 11.02, Z = 4; beta = 110.2° V = 754.98 Den(Calc)= 1.83 | |||
| MonoclinicSpace Group: C 2/c or Cc | |||
